I’m Diana Mears, and I backyard in Western Washington. We moved into this home in 2016. The backyard had been uncared for, with all of the shrubs being terribly pruned. There was gravel in every single place, positioned over plastic and panorama material, three layers in lots of locations. I’ve added many crops, to have completely different textures and bloom instances than the rhododendrons and camellias that have been there. I’m together with an image from the property itemizing to indicate what I began with. The photographs will not be all from the identical yr.

The image from the property itemizing to indicate the “earlier than” gardens. Whereas a few benches are positioned on the entrance of this mattress, the hacked-back shrubs in misshapen mounds aren’t offering a lot shade to take pleasure in this spot.

large garden bed with mountain peak in the backgroundNow, Diana has allowed the backyard to fill in additional, and the azaleas are rewarding her with an unimaginable floral show. One among Western Washington’s iconic mountain peaks is a shocking backdrop to this scene.

bright colored flowers on shrubsSimply have a look at that shade! With the layers of plastic and panorama material stripped away, these azaleas are completely thriving.

brightly colored flowers in layersLayers upon layers of vivid blooms! Diana has additionally added some dependable perennials, like this pretty clump of hellebores, to offer all her stunning shrubs some supporting gamers.

plant in shade of larger shrubGravel, as soon as unfold all through the backyard, is relegated to a curving path that enables simpler entry to Diana’s plantings. These plantings are additionally way more numerous and attention-grabbing, as permitting these shrubs to recuperate from poor pruning gave her alternatives for brand new shade-lovers.
